繁体   English   中英

如何从后面的代码中调用.aspx页中的书面函数

[英]how to call a written function in .aspx page from code behind

我有一个asp:DropDownList,我想在某种情况下禁用它。它可能会在aspx page。功能中发生,但是从后面的代码(经过一些C#工作)之后就不会了!

这是元素:

ASPX:

<asp:DropDownList ClientIDMode="Static" ID="cmbState" runat="server" Width="130px" Height="30px" Font-Size="Small" Font-Bold="true" DataValueField="StateID" DataTextField="Name" AutoPostBack="True"></asp:DropDownList>

代码隐藏:

bool condition = true;
if (condition == true)
{
    cmbState.Enabled = false;
}

除非您在Page_Load方法中有可以解决该问题的方法,否则此方法应该起作用。
由于页面上事件的执行顺序,因此AutoPostBack属性很重要。

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M